This is a combination investigational therapy composed of three parts: a **personalized neoantigen peptide vaccine**, **poly-ICLC** (a synthetic double-stranded RNA adjuvant), and an **anti-PD-1 checkpoint inhibitor**. - The **personalized neoantigen peptide vaccine** is designed and manufactured individually for each patient, based on sequencing tumor-specific mutations (neoantigens). Synthetic peptides encoding these predicted neoantigens are selected to induce robust, tumor-specific T cell immune responses. - **Poly-ICLC** (polyinosinic-polycytidylic acid stabilized with poly-L-lysine and carboxymethylcellulose) is an immune adjuvant acting primarily as a TLR3 agonist; it enhances antigen presentation and further stimulates immune system activation. - **Anti-PD-1 inhibitors** (e.g., nivolumab, pembrolizumab) are monoclonal antibodies that block the PD-1 checkpoint on T cells, preventing immune suppression by tumor-expressed PD-L1 and enabling a sustained anti-tumor immune response. Mechanistically, this combination aims to provoke strong, neoantigen-specific T cell responses and maintain their activity within the tumor microenvironment by blocking immunosuppressive signals. This approach is under study for a range of solid tumors, especially in refractory or high-risk diseases, but is **not yet approved** for routine clinical use. Current evidence shows early-phase clinical trials (primarily **PHASE1** and **PHASE2**) in several cancer types, including non-small cell lung cancer, glioblastoma, and other solid tumors[1][3][5][7].
